UAE keen to consolidate ties with Ethiopia: Ambassador

 The United Arab Emirates says it is keen to boost the bilateral relations with Ethiopia, the country’s Ambassador to Ethiopia said.

 Ambassador Ghazi Abdullah bin Ashour Al-Muhri told ENA that that UAE is keen to enhance the bilateral relation which he said is “close and advanced”.

 He mentioned the visit of Ethiopia’s Prime Minister Hailmariam Desaleng last December to UAE to display the strong ties.

 The Ambassador stressed that the ties between the two countries have a promising future.

 He noted UAE’s desire to increase the volume of UAE investments in Ethiopia and tap the attractive investment environment and promising market here.

 The Ambassador said the two countries had earlier signed a number of agreements that would enable UAE companies come and invest in Ethiopia.

 Some 103 UAE companies engaged in agriculture, livestock, pharmacy and hotel are invested in Ethiopia. (ENA)
